site stats

Inbuilt linked list in python

Web2 days ago · The list data type has some more methods. Here are all of the methods of list objects: list. append (x) Add an item to the end of the list. Equivalent to a[len(a):] = [x]. … WebJun 2, 2024 · A linked list is a linear data structure similar to an array. However, unlike arrays, elements are not stored in a particular memory location or index. Rather each element is a separate object that contains a pointer or a link to the next object in that list.

Linked List Operations: Traverse, Insert and Delete - Programiz

WebJan 11, 2024 · The LinkedList class we eventually build will be a list of Node s. class Node: def __init__(self, val): self.val = val self.next = None def set_next(self, node): self.next = … WebMay 8, 2024 · Python Bubble Sort Program for Linear Linked List In this program the linear liked list is created using the user defined class Node. A node represents an element of the linked list with data and link part. User defined class LinearList has two data members, start and nodecount. Start pointer stores address of first element of the linked list. high school dxd outfit https://thegreenspirit.net

“Exception” Class in Python: A Walk-through! – Embedded Inventor

WebPython - Linked List Traversal Traversing through a linked list is very easy. It requires creating a temp node pointing to the head of the list. If the temp node is not null, display its content and move to the next node using temp next. Repeat the … WebMay 21, 2024 · Step-by-Step Implementation of Doubly Linked List in Python. We will implement doubly linked list using some concepts of object oriented programming in python. We will first create a class for creating a node in a basic linked list, with three attributes: the data, previous pointer and next pointer. The code looks like this: WebOct 30, 2024 · python computer-science linked-list queue datastructures data-structures implementation doublylinkedlist singly-linked-list doubly-linked-list circular-linked-list queue-linked-list singlylinkedlist Updated on Oct 20, 2024 Python iamchapita / Data-Structures Star 0 Code Issues Pull requests Some Data Structures with Node. high school dxd on funimation

Linked Lists in Python – dbader.org

Category:circular-linked-list · GitHub Topics · GitHub

Tags:Inbuilt linked list in python

Inbuilt linked list in python

Python Linked List: An Introduction Built In

WebApr 13, 2024 · April 13, 2024. In this article, let us take a walk-through of the Exception class in Python and see what useful methods and attributes they present to us and learn how we can utilize them in our code. The Exception class in python acts as the parent class for most of the exceptions we deal on a day to day basis. WebSep 30, 2024 · A Python linked list is an abstract data type in Python that allows users to organize information in nodes, which then link to another node in the list. This makes it easier to insert and remove information without changing the index of other items in the list. You want to insert items easily in between other items.

Inbuilt linked list in python

Did you know?

WebJul 21, 2024 · Python has an inbuilt function, remove () that helps us to remove elements based on the value. # List of integers lis = [3, 1, 4, 1, 5, 9, 2, 6, 5] # Remove element with value = 1 lis.remove (1) # Printing the list print (lis) # Remove element with value = 9 lis.remove (9) # Printing the list print (lis) OUTPUT: WebIn python and Java, the linked list can be implemented using classes as shown in the codes below. Linked List Utility Lists are one of the most popular and efficient data structures, …

WebDefinition of Linked List in Python Linked list in Python provides a logical connection between data elements that are stored in memory in different locations physically. Data elements are stored in nodes along with reference links to the next immediate data element. WebIn this chapter we will see the implementation of heap data structure using python. Create a Heap A heap is created by using python’s inbuilt library named heapq. This library has the relevant functions to carry out various operations on heap data structure. Below is a list of these functions.

WebIf you want to use a linked list in Python, is there a built-in data type you can use directly? The answer is: “It depends.” As of Python 3.6 (CPython), doesn’t provide a dedicated linked list data type. There’s nothing like Java’s LinkedList built into Python or into the Python standard library. WebJan 10, 2024 · The following methods can be used to implement a linked list in Python since it does not have an inbuilt library for it: Method 1: Using deque() package. This is an …

WebPerformance Comparison: Lists vs Linked Lists. In most programming languages, there are clear differences in the way linked lists and arrays are stored in memory. In Python, however, lists are dynamic arrays. That means that the memory usage of both lists and …

WebFeb 3, 2013 · Yes, Python's collections module provides C-implemented deque object, which uses linked list of BLOCK s internally. typedef struct BLOCK { struct BLOCK *leftlink; … how many championships has duke wonWebApr 12, 2024 · It is basically a multilevel linked list where nodes in a level can both be connected back to a higher level in the next column and be connected to a node in the same level further down. I've attached a picture. I have tried using multilevel linked list where I save previous nodes as left_neighbours and next nodes and right_neighbours. how many championships has jerry west wonWebMar 15, 2024 · Define a LinkedList class with a single attribute: head to store a reference to the first node in the list. Define an append method in the LinkedList class to add a new … high school dxd ova dubbed watch onlineWebJul 20, 2024 · To implement a stack with linked list in python, we will first define a node object which will have the current element, will point to the node which was inserted just before it using a reference next. The Node can be implemented as follows in python. class Node: def __init__(self,data,size): self.data=data self.next=None how many championships has joey chestnut wonhigh school dxd ova dubWebJul 20, 2024 · To implement a stack with linked list in python, we will first define a node object which will have the current element, will point to the node which was inserted just … high school dxd ova 3WebJul 23, 2024 · Given a singly Linked List, detect if it contains a loop or not. Input: Output: True. Input: 1→ 2→ 3→ NULL. Output: False. Generally, the last node of the Linked List points to a NULL pointer, which indicates the end of the Linked List. But in Linked List containing a loop, the last node of the Linked List points to some internal node ... high school dxd ova english dub